  • Crafting Canada’s Capital: Alain Miguelez on Ottawa’s Urban Landscape
    2024/06/19

    In this episode, we are joined by Alain Miguelez, a visionary at the National Capital Commission (NCC) and a leading force in urban planning, currently steering the future of Ottawa. Alain shares his captivating journey from a childhood fascination with city planning to becoming a pivotal player in transforming Canada’s capital. Dive into the world of urban development as we uncover Alain’s role at the NCC, the organization's mission, and how global cities have inspired his innovative approaches. We delve into his book, "Transforming Ottawa: Canada’s Capital in the Eyes of Jacques Gréber", revealing how Gréber’s vision continues to shape Ottawa’s identity. Alain provides a behind-the-scenes look at how the NCC navigates the fine line between honoring historical visions and driving modern urban advancements. Learn about Alain’s instrumental role in crafting the City of Ottawa’s Official Plan, including the challenges faced and the milestones achieved. From major developments like the revitalization of LeBreton Flats to the ambitious Capital Illumination Plan, Alain highlights transformative projects under the NCC’s “Plan for Canada’s Capital, 2017–2067.” Tune in for an an illuminating discussion that reveals the exciting world of urban planning in Ottawa and Alain Miguelez’s dynamic vision for Canada’s capital!
